mistype.investigator's formula is good at identifying the four cognitive functions that most likely compose your cognitive functions stack.
The formula is defined as follows:

type = a × fdom + b × faux + c × fter + d × finf

and is evaluated for each of the 16 types. The highest scoring type is the most likely one.
For this formula, the following coefficients are used: a = 1.4, b = 1.0, c = 0.6 and d = 0.2.

Grant-Brownsword's formula is the one used by some cognitive function's test like Sakinorva.
The formula is defined as follows:

type = a × fdom + b × faux + c × fter + d × finf

and is evaluated for each of the 16 types. The highest scoring type is the most likely one.
For this formula, the following coefficients are used: a = 1.25, b = 0.75, c = 0.25 and d = -0.25.
